What should happen to the guilty?

Here's the next question in the Major League Baseball steroid saga: What should happen to those players found to be using steroids during their career?

Should they be banned from baseball's Hall of Fame? Should their names be wiped from the record books? And should different penalties be applied to players who used steroids before MLB banned them?

Or should nothing happen at all?
